Output 1ef38c10c26dcb82c16ef653033e67928f072b4f9ca044885ced0e0c3de8e561:3

value
397286317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375ea6fe4ccdc20a94d2b856ba7f7fb50ac2a OP_EQUAL
address
3BMEXdEi3RoLnuyoQxdjoxwPV8iHvpXyRC
transaction
1ef38c10c26dcb82c16ef653033e67928f072b4f9ca044885ced0e0c3de8e561
spent
true